HAZMAT Transportation Part 5: Labeling and Placarding (US)

Can you tell what a shipment contains based on its label or placard? Take this course to learn about the U.S. Department of Transportation (DOT) Hazardous Materials Regulations regarding labeling and placarding. This course is ideal for people who offer hazardous materials to be shipped and for air, highway, rail and water carriers. You may take this course alone, but remember to take the entire suite, in order, every 3 years to fulfill the requirements of the U.S. Department of Transportation, or DOT.

What you'll learn

  • Identify the general requirements for affixing labels and placards to HAZMAT shipments
  • Use the labeling and placarding tables to select the appropriate labels and placards for hazardous materials
  • Determine when special provisions and exceptions to label and placard requirements apply as well as when modifications can be made to labels and placards
